The Access to the Countryside (Exclusions and Restrictions) (England) Regulations 2003

Supply of further information by the relevant authorityE+W

24.  The relevant authority shall ensure that, within two weeks of the start date, the Secretary of State and the appellant have received copies of—

(a)any representations made to the relevant authority in respect of—

(i)the application made by the appellant for a direction under section 24 or 25(1)(b), or

(ii)any representations made by the appellant on being consulted by the authority under section 27(5) or the review under section 27(3),

where a decision not to act in any respect in accordance with such application or representations is or are the subject of the appeal; and

(b)any correspondence between the appellant and the relevant authority relating to such application or representations made by the appellant.
